What the Conversion Process Involves

The conversion starts with a free in-home consultation. We measure the tub opening and surrounding space, discuss your layout preferences — including whether you want accessible features — and you choose your Onyx color and pattern from the samples we bring. The custom panels are ordered.

On installation day, the tub is removed. In most Minnesota homes, the existing plumbing can be adapted without major relocation — the drain footprint of the new shower base is close enough to the tub drain that only minor modifications are needed. This keeps the project cost and disruption down. Installation of the Onyx shower typically takes one to two days from tub removal to finished shower.

For homeowners who want an accessible shower, this is the ideal time to build it in: low-threshold entry, solid wall backing for future grab bar installation, built-in bench seat, and a handheld showerhead. These features are far easier to include from the beginning than to retrofit later.

Tub-to-Shower Conversion FAQ

Does a tub-to-shower conversion require major plumbing work?

Usually not. Most Minnesota homes can adapt the existing tub supply and drain plumbing for a shower without moving pipe runs through walls or floors. The drain location may need a minor adjustment depending on your new shower base footprint, but full plumbing relocation is not typical. We evaluate this during the free in-home consultation and will tell you exactly what your specific bathroom requires.

Can the new shower be made accessible during the conversion?

Yes — and a tub-to-shower conversion is the best time to build in accessibility. We can include a low-threshold entry (no tall step), grab-bar-ready solid wall backing installed during the build (much stronger than surface-mounted grab bars added later), a built-in Onyx bench seat, and a handheld showerhead setup. These features are designed in from the start for a more integrated, finished look. See all accessible shower options →

How long does a tub-to-shower conversion take in Minnesota?

Installation of the shower itself typically takes one to two days. Before that, Onyx panels are custom-fabricated after we take measurements — a process that takes three to four weeks. The total project timeline from free consultation to a finished, usable shower is typically four to six weeks.

What does a tub-to-shower conversion cost in Minnesota?

Tub-to-shower conversions in Minnesota typically run $4,000–$8,000. The range depends on the size of the shower opening, Onyx finish selections, plumbing complexity, and any accessible features included. We provide written itemized quotes after a free in-home visit — no estimates over the phone, because the dimensions and specifics of your bathroom are what drive the price.
